MiniDB实训第十六天--HashTable,红黑树序列化

解决了HashTable与红黑树序列化问题,实现数据文件保存功能。但在非正常关闭时仍存在问题。界面修改涉及表关联操作,无法直接删除空行,需手动进行插入和删除操作。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

        昨天搞定了HashTable,红黑树序列化 ,数据文件终于可以保存了。但是调试的时候如果不是正常关闭,还是会有多多少少的问题。

        界面那里要大改一些。因为他传来的值就是界面上得到的值,那么我数据低层就没有办法删除空行。过去使用的是delete * 现在没有办法在那样做了,因为表关联的时候,不能删除关联的行,但是却插入了更改后的行。而更改前的行还留在那里。最后又回归到第一个版本,点击插入才能插入,点击删除才能删除。

       关联。。。。痛苦。。。。。调试中。。。。。

评论 1
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值